The Director of Food & Nutrition is responsible for overseeing the operational, financial, and client service aspects of food and nutrition services within a healthcare and multi-retail environment. This role requires a focus on standardization, patient satisfaction, financial management, and leadership.

Key Responsibilities: - Standardize operating procedures related to expense management and operations for patient foodservice.
- Manage large-scale food operations in both a healthcare setting and multi-retail environment.
- Drive client engagement and patient satisfaction through effective service delivery.
- Demonstrate strong financial acumen with success in handling the contract. Participate in department budget reviews with the SR VP of Operations to identify areas for improvement.
- Keep the SR VP informed of issues impacting program costs, service capabilities, effectiveness, and efficiencies, including issues identified during Performance Improvement audits. Present findings and recommendations for improvement.
- Meet with direct reports and support staff to review goals/objectives, address issues, and encourage open dialogue for process improvements. Review goals/objectives for the subsequent fiscal year.
- Coach, counsel, interview, hire, train, appraise, and supervise staff, handling disciplinary actions as needed. Conduct meetings, huddles, and unit meetings to keep staff informed on key issues.
- Ensure all HR processes and client requests are completed by deadlines.
- Hold direct reports accountable for following Lemontree Healthcare and GRMC policies and procedures.
- Maintain positive relationships with C-suite personnel, medical professionals, and vendors.
- Ensure ongoing, effective quality improvement programs within the department, including food safety, sanitation, infection control, and foodborne illness management.
- Oversee patient foodservice operations, ensuring tray assembly, delivery, and patient services are compliant, optimal, and efficient for high patient satisfaction.
- Partner with dieticians and clinical managers to assess patient acuity and adapt foodservice plans.
- Manage cafeteria operations and create events to promote sales and growth in the retail area.
- Attend hospital meetings as required.
- Demonstrate knowledge of HACCP guidelines and enforce compliance.
- Maintain a safe working environment and minimize/eliminate workers' compensation claims by following safe working procedures.

Qualifications & Requirements: - Education: Bachelor's degree or Associate's degree with equivalent work experience.
- Management Experience: 7+ years in management roles.
- Functional Experience: Knowledgeable in regulatory and sanitation practices within the foodservice industry.
- Certifications/Licenses: ServSafe certification and OSHA General Industry Training required.
